The Maharat program aims to improve the skills of new employees.

News Room
Last updated: 2024/05/22 at 5:31 PM
News Room
Share
4 Min Read
SHARE

The Muscat Financial Services Authority (FSA) recently launched the Maharat programme, designed to enhance the skills and competencies of new employees, particularly fresh graduates, to increase their understanding of applicable laws and regulations and encourage them to excel in their roles. The initiative also aims to instill a positive work environment and equip new hires with essential skills such as communication, planning, time management, teamwork, emotional intelligence, and writing. This three-week training programme seeks to prepare employees to navigate diverse scenarios and optimize their performance for the benefit of the FSA.

The Maharat programme reflects the FSA’s commitment to nurturing its human resources and ensuring continued professional development. By empowering employees to think creatively, problem-solve, and make informed decisions, the FSA strives to enhance overall efficiency and effectiveness within the organization. Through group activities and individual coaching led by certified trainers, the programme will foster a collaborative learning environment and provide participants with valuable insights from experts both within and outside Oman.

Participants in the Maharat programme can expect to enhance their communication skills, plan strategically, manage their time effectively, collaborate with colleagues, understand and regulate their emotions, and improve their writing abilities. By acquiring these vital competencies, new employees will be better equipped to handle challenges and contribute to the overall success of the FSA. The programme’s holistic approach focuses on developing well-rounded professionals who can adapt to different situations, think critically, and work cohesively as part of a team.

In addition to technical skills related to laws and regulations, the Maharat programme places a strong emphasis on fostering a positive workplace culture and promoting personal growth among employees. By nurturing essential qualities such as emotional intelligence, teamwork, and effective communication, the programme aims to create a supportive environment where employees feel empowered and motivated to excel in their roles. Through targeted training sessions and interactive workshops, participants will gain valuable insights and practical tools to succeed in their professional endeavors.

The Maharat programme’s comprehensive curriculum covers a wide range of skills and competencies essential for success in the financial services sector. By focusing on both technical expertise and soft skills development, the programme equips participants with a well-rounded foundation to navigate the complexities of their roles and excel in their careers. In addition to enhancing individual performance, the programme aims to foster a culture of continuous learning and improvement within the FSA, driving innovation and excellence in all aspects of the organization’s operations.

Overall, the Maharat programme represents a significant investment in the professional growth and development of new employees at the Muscat Financial Services Authority. By providing a structured and comprehensive training experience that emphasizes both technical competence and soft skills development, the programme aims to empower participants to excel in their roles, contribute positively to the organization, and drive innovation and excellence within the financial services sector in Oman. Through its focus on building a positive work environment, fostering personal growth, and enhancing individual competencies, the Maharat programme sets a strong foundation for success and growth for all participants.
